ODBIERZ TWÓJ BONUS :: »

Tworzenie architektury oprogramowania. Wspieranie zespołów w podejmowaniu trafnych decyzji Andrew Harmel-Law

(ebook) (audiobook) (audiobook)
Autor:
Andrew Harmel-Law
Wydawnictwo:
Helion
Wydawnictwo:
Helion
Ocena:
Bądź pierwszym, który oceni tę książkę
Stron:
480
Druk:
oprawa miękka
Dostępne formaty:
     PDF
     ePub
     Mobi
Czytaj fragment
Książka
71,40 zł 119,00 zł (-40%)
59,50 zł najniższa cena z 30 dni

Dodaj do koszyka Wysyłamy w 24h

Ebook
59,50 zł 119,00 zł (-50%)
39,90 zł najniższa cena z 30 dni

Dodaj do koszyka lub Kup na prezent Kup 1-kliknięciem

Przenieś na półkę

Do przechowalni

Do przechowalni

Powiadom o dostępności audiobooka »

Czego się nauczysz?

  • Różnic między scentralizowaną a zdecentralizowaną architekturą oprogramowania
  • Identyfikowania i podejmowania istotnych decyzji architektonicznych
  • Wdrażania procesu doradztwa w kwestii architektury w zespole
  • Tworzenia i zarządzania dokumentami ADR (Architecture Decision Record)
  • Budowania kultury zaufania i uczenia się w zespołach inżynierskich
  • Organizowania i prowadzenia forum porad architektonicznych
  • Wypracowywania minimalnie satysfakcjonujących porozumień w zakresie wymagań i strategii technologicznej
  • Opracowywania i aktualizowania zasad architektonicznych w oparciu o doświadczenie zespołu
  • Tworzenia i wykorzystywania radaru technologicznego do śledzenia trendów
  • Stosowania technik podejmowania decyzji w złożonych i zmiennych środowiskach
  • Radzenia sobie ze zmiennością architektoniczną i testowania decyzji
  • Wykorzystywania techniki spike do eksplorowania i weryfikowania opcji architektonicznych
  • Przejmowania i dzielenia odpowiedzialności za decyzje w zdecentralizowanych zespołach
  • Rozwijania nowoczesnych modeli przywództwa w środowisku inżynierskim
  • Dopasowywania procesu doradztwa architektonicznego do specyfiki organizacji
  • Zarządzania wzrostem i podziałem zespołów oraz utrzymywania spójności praktyk architektonicznych

Rola architekta oprogramowania się zmienia. W miarę jak systemy stają się coraz bardziej złożone, tradycyjny model działania architekta przestaje wystarczać. Zadań jest zbyt wiele, a ich zaniedbanie w końcu doprowadzi do punktu krytycznego. Kluczowe staje się współdziałanie architekta z zespołem projektowym - tylko wtedy możliwe jest tworzenie trwałej, elastycznej i efektywnej architektury.

Oto książka pełna praktycznej mądrości, trafiająca w sedno tego, czym jest architektura.

Grady Booch, IBM Fellow

Tę książkę doceni każdy, kto praktykuje architekturę w ramach i na rzecz zespołu. Dzięki niej zrozumiesz wady scentralizowanych praktyk architektury w zdecentralizowanym świecie. Poznasz też kluczowe aspekty zdecentralizowanego podejścia do architektury opartego na informacji zwrotnej i zasady wdrażania takiego podejścia. Znajdziesz tu omówienie czynników wpływających na efektywność decyzji architektonicznych, a także ich społeczny wymiar - dobra architektura bowiem to nie tylko struktura kodu, ale również jakość współpracy. Dzięki opisanym metodom rozwiniesz sposób myślenia, który pozwala każdemu w zespole praktykować architekturę i budować lepsze systemy.

Najciekawsze zagadnienia:

  • jak się zmienia nowoczesny proces dostarczania oprogramowania
  • metodologia łączenia architektury oprogramowania z jego rozwojem
  • współzależność decyzji, architektury i informacji zwrotnej z działających systemów
  • wprowadzanie praktyk maksymalizacji korzyści i minimalizacji ryzyka
  • dostrajanie podejścia do architektury, umiejętności osób w zespole i kultury firmy

Najlepsza architektura oprogramowania ewoluuje dzięki zaangażowaniu wszystkich.

Martin Fowler, główny badacz w Thoughtworks

Wybrane bestsellery

O autorze książki

Andrew Harmel-Law jest głównym specjalistą technicznym w firmie Thoughtworks. Zajmuje się projektowaniem opartym na domenach, modernizacją na dużą skalę i transformacjami organizacyjnymi. Pasjonuje się oprogramowaniem open source, dzieli się swoją wiedzą w ramach szkoleń online, artykułów, publicznych prelekcji i mentoringu.

Zobacz pozostałe książki z serii

Helion - inne książki

Najczęściej zadawane pytania (FAQ)
1. Jakie nowe podejście do architektury oprogramowania prezentuje ta książka?
Książka promuje zdecentralizowane podejmowanie decyzji architektonicznych, oparte na współpracy i informacji zwrotnej z zespołu, zamiast tradycyjnych, scentralizowanych modeli.
2. Czy znajdę tu praktyczne narzędzia do wdrażania architektury w zespole?
Tak, książka opisuje konkretne metody, takie jak proces doradztwa, forum porad architektonicznych czy dokumenty ADR, które pomagają efektywnie podejmować i dokumentować decyzje w zespole.
3. Czy książka omawia wyzwania społeczne i komunikacyjne w pracy architekta?
Tak, duży nacisk położono na aspekty współpracy, budowanie zaufania, przywództwo oraz kształtowanie kultury organizacyjnej wspierającej efektywną architekturę.
4. Jak ta książka może pomóc w nauce podejmowania lepszych decyzji architektonicznych?
Publikacja zawiera liczne przykłady, techniki analizy decyzji, ćwiczenia rozwijające umiejętności metapoznawcze oraz strategie radzenia sobie ze zmiennością i złożonością projektów IT.
5. Czy poruszane są tematy związane z dokumentowaniem decyzji architektonicznych?
Tak, książka szczegółowo opisuje tworzenie i zarządzanie dokumentami ADR, które wspierają przejrzystość i utrwalanie wiedzy architektonicznej w organizacji.
6. Czy ta książka sprawdzi się jako źródło inspiracji do wdrożenia zmian w mojej firmie?
Tak, znajdziesz tu zarówno sprawdzone praktyki, jak i przykłady wdrażania procesów doradczych i kultury zdecentralizowanego zaufania, które można zaadaptować do własnych potrzeb.
7. W jakim formacie dostępna jest książka na Helion.pl?
Książka dostępna jest w formie papierowej oraz jako e-book, co pozwala wybrać najwygodniejszy sposób czytania.
8. Czy mogę uzyskać fakturę za zakup książki?
Tak, podczas składania zamówienia na Helion.pl możesz zaznaczyć opcję wystawienia faktury, zarówno na osobę prywatną, jak i firmę.

Zamknij

Przenieś na półkę
Dodano produkt na półkę
Usunięto produkt z półki
Przeniesiono produkt do archiwum
Przeniesiono produkt do biblioteki
Proszę czekać...
ajax-loader

Zamknij

Wybierz metodę płatności

Książka
71,40 zł
Dodaj do koszyka
Ebook
59,50 zł
Dodaj do koszyka
Zamknij Pobierz aplikację mobilną Ebookpoint